다음을 통해 공유


Workspaces - Get Workspace

지정된 작업 영역 정보를 반환합니다.

권한

호출자에게는 뷰어 이상의 작업 영역 역할이 있어야 합니다.

필요한 위임된 범위

Workspace.Read.All 또는 Workspace.ReadWrite.All

Microsoft Entra 지원 식별자

이 API는 이 섹션에 나열된 Microsoft ID 지원합니다.

아이덴티티 지원
사용자
서비스 주체관리 ID

인터페이스

GET https://api.fabric.microsoft.com/v1/workspaces/{workspaceId}
GET https://api.fabric.microsoft.com/v1/workspaces/{workspaceId}?preferWorkspaceSpecificEndpoints={preferWorkspaceSpecificEndpoints}

URI 매개 변수

Name In(다음 안에) 필수 형식 Description
workspaceId
path True

string (uuid)

작업 영역 ID입니다.

preferWorkspaceSpecificEndpoints
query

boolean

API 및 OneLake 액세스에 대한 작업 영역별 또는 일반 퍼블릭 엔드포인트를 포함할지 여부를 제어하는 설정입니다. True - API 및 OneLake 액세스에 대한 작업 영역별 엔드포인트 포함, False - OneLake 액세스에 대한 일반 퍼블릭 엔드포인트를 포함합니다.

응답

Name 형식 Description
200 OK

WorkspaceInfo

요청이 성공적으로 완료되었습니다.

Other Status Codes

ErrorResponse

일반적인 오류 코드:

  • UnknownError - 오류가 발생했습니다.

예제

Get a workspace example
Get a workspace with preferWorkspaceSpecificEndpoints example

Get a workspace example

샘플 요청

GET https://api.fabric.microsoft.com/v1/workspaces/cfafbeb1-8037-4d0c-896e-a46fb27ff227

샘플 응답

{
  "id": "cfafbeb1-8037-4d0c-896e-a46fb27ff227",
  "displayName": "New workspace",
  "description": "New workspace description",
  "type": "Workspace",
  "domainId": "9ce364e0-8e9d-4605-887a-b599b3e8b123",
  "capacityId": "56bac802-080d-4f73-8a42-1b406eb1fcac",
  "capacityAssignmentProgress": "Completed",
  "workspaceIdentity": {
    "applicationId": "00a4a8f9-78d3-41b3-b87a-6ae5271c8d0d",
    "servicePrincipalId": "5ba4ae58-d402-45c6-a848-0253e834fd78"
  },
  "capacityRegion": "East US",
  "oneLakeEndpoints": {
    "blobEndpoint": "https://eastus-onelake.blob.fabric.microsoft.com",
    "dfsEndpoint": "https://eastus-onelake.dfs.fabric.microsoft.com"
  }
}

Get a workspace with preferWorkspaceSpecificEndpoints example

샘플 요청

GET https://api.fabric.microsoft.com/v1/workspaces/cfafbeb1-8037-4d0c-896e-a46fb27ff227?preferWorkspaceSpecificEndpoints=True

샘플 응답

{
  "id": "cfafbeb1-8037-4d0c-896e-a46fb27ff227",
  "displayName": "New workspace",
  "description": "New workspace description",
  "type": "Workspace",
  "capacityId": "56bac802-080d-4f73-8a42-1b406eb1fcac",
  "capacityAssignmentProgress": "Completed",
  "workspaceIdentity": {
    "applicationId": "00a4a8f9-78d3-41b3-b87a-6ae5271c8d0d",
    "servicePrincipalId": "5ba4ae58-d402-45c6-a848-0253e834fd78"
  },
  "capacityRegion": "East US",
  "oneLakeEndpoints": {
    "blobEndpoint": "https://cfafbeb180374d0c896ea46fb27ff227.zcf.blob.fabric.microsoft.com",
    "dfsEndpoint": "https://cfafbeb180374d0c896ea46fb27ff227.zcf.dfs.fabric.microsoft.com"
  },
  "apiEndpoint": "https://cfafbeb180374d0c896ea46fb27ff227.zcf.w.api.fabric.microsoft.com"
}

정의

Name Description
CapacityAssignmentProgress

용량 진행 상태에 대한 작업 영역 할당입니다. 추가 용량 할당 진행률 값은 시간이 지남에 따라 추가될 수 있습니다.

CapacityRegion

이 작업 영역과 연결된 용량의 영역입니다. 추가 용량 지역 값은 시간이 지남에 따라 추가될 수 있습니다.

ErrorRelatedResource

오류 관련 리소스 세부 정보 개체입니다.

ErrorResponse

오류 응답입니다.

ErrorResponseDetails

오류 응답 세부 정보입니다.

OneLakeEndpoints

이 작업 영역과 연결된 OneLake API 엔드포인트입니다.

WorkspaceIdentity

작업 영역 ID 개체입니다.

WorkspaceInfo

작업 영역 개체입니다.

WorkspaceType

작업 영역 형식입니다. 추가 작업 영역 형식은 시간이 지남에 따라 추가될 수 있습니다.

CapacityAssignmentProgress

용량 진행 상태에 대한 작업 영역 할당입니다. 추가 용량 할당 진행률 값은 시간이 지남에 따라 추가될 수 있습니다.

Description
Completed

마지막 용량 할당 작업이 성공적으로 완료되었습니다.

Failed

용량 할당 작업에 오류 또는 오류가 발생하여 완료할 수 없습니다.

InProgress

용량 할당 작업이 현재 실행 중이며 아직 완료되지 않았습니다.

CapacityRegion

이 작업 영역과 연결된 용량의 영역입니다. 추가 용량 지역 값은 시간이 지남에 따라 추가될 수 있습니다.

Description
Australia East

오스트레일리아 동부 지역

Australia Southeast

오스트레일리아 남동부 지역

Brazil South

브라질 남부 지역

Brazil Southeast

브라질 남동부 지역

Canada Central

캐나다 중부 지역

Canada East

캐나다 동부 지역

Central India

인도 중부 지역

Central US

미국 중부 지역

Central US EUAP

미국 중부 EUAP 지역

East Asia

동아시아 지역

East US

미국 동부 지역

East US 2

미국 동부 2 지역

France Central

프랑스 중부 지역

France South

프랑스 남부 지역

Germany Central

독일 중부 지역

Germany Northeast

독일 북동부 지역

Israel Central

이스라엘 중부 지역

Italy North

이탈리아 북부 지역

Japan East

일본 동부 지역

Japan West

일본 서부 지역

Korea Central

한국 중부 지역

Korea South

대한민국 남부 지역

Mexico Central

멕시코 중부 지역

North Central US

미국 중북부 지역

North Europe

북유럽 지역

Norway East

노르웨이 동부 지역

Norway West

노르웨이 서부 지역

Poland Central

폴란드 중부 지역

South Africa North

남아프리카 북부 지역

South Africa West

남아프리카 서부 지역

South Central US

미국 중남부 지역

South India

인도 남부 지역

Southeast Asia

동남 아시아 지역

Spain Central

스페인 중부 지역

Sweden Central

스웨덴 중부 지역

Switzerland North

스위스 북부 지역

Switzerland West

스위스 서부 지역

West Europe

서유럽 지역

West India

인도 서부 지역

West US

미국 서부 지역

West US 2

미국 서부 2 지역

West US 3

미국 서부 3 지역

West Central US

미국 중서부 지역

UAE Central

UAE 중부 지역

UAE North

UAE 북부 지역

Qatar Central

카타르 중부 지역

Germany West Central

독일 중서부 지역

Germany North

독일 북부 지역

UK South

영국 남부 지역

UK West

영국 서부 지역

China North

중국 북부 지역

China East

중국 동부 지역

China East 2

중국 동부 2 지역

China East 3

중국 동부 3 지역

China North 2

중국 북부 2 지역

China North 3

중국 북부 3 지역

ErrorRelatedResource

오류 관련 리소스 세부 정보 개체입니다.

Name 형식 Description
resourceId

string

오류와 관련된 리소스 ID입니다.

resourceType

string

오류와 관련된 리소스의 형식입니다.

ErrorResponse

오류 응답입니다.

Name 형식 Description
errorCode

string

오류 조건에 대한 정보를 제공하여 서비스와 사용자 간의 표준화된 통신을 허용하는 특정 식별자입니다.

message

string

사용자가 읽을 수 있는 오류 표현입니다.

moreDetails

ErrorResponseDetails[]

추가 오류 세부 정보 목록입니다.

relatedResource

ErrorRelatedResource

오류 관련 리소스 세부 정보입니다.

requestId

string

오류와 연결된 요청의 ID입니다.

ErrorResponseDetails

오류 응답 세부 정보입니다.

Name 형식 Description
errorCode

string

오류 조건에 대한 정보를 제공하여 서비스와 사용자 간의 표준화된 통신을 허용하는 특정 식별자입니다.

message

string

사용자가 읽을 수 있는 오류 표현입니다.

relatedResource

ErrorRelatedResource

오류 관련 리소스 세부 정보입니다.

OneLakeEndpoints

이 작업 영역과 연결된 OneLake API 엔드포인트입니다.

Name 형식 Description
blobEndpoint

string

Blob API 작업에 사용할 수 있는 OneLake API 엔드포인트입니다. 기본적으로 이 엔드포인트는 지역별 엔드포인트입니다. 사용자가 preferWorkspaceSpecificEndpoints를 사용하도록 설정하거나 작업 영역에 공용 액세스가 사용하지 않도록 설정된 경우 프라이빗 링크를 통해 액세스할 수 있도록 작업 영역별 엔드포인트가 제공됩니다.

dfsEndpoint

string

DFS(분산 파일 시스템) 또는 ADLSgen2 파일 시스템 API 작업에 사용할 수 있는 OneLake API 엔드포인트입니다. 기본적으로 이 엔드포인트는 지역별 엔드포인트입니다. 사용자가 preferWorkspaceSpecificEndpoints를 사용하도록 설정하거나 작업 영역에 공용 액세스가 사용하지 않도록 설정된 경우 프라이빗 링크를 통해 액세스할 수 있도록 작업 영역별 엔드포인트가 제공됩니다.

WorkspaceIdentity

작업 영역 ID 개체입니다.

Name 형식 Description
applicationId

string

애플리케이션 ID입니다.

servicePrincipalId

string

서비스 주체 ID입니다.

WorkspaceInfo

작업 영역 개체입니다.

Name 형식 Description
apiEndpoint

string (uri)

작업 영역과 관련된 API 엔드포인트를 나타내는 HTTP URL입니다. 이 엔드포인트 값은 사용자가 preferWorkspaceSpecificEndpoints를 사용하도록 설정하면 반환됩니다. 프라이빗 링크를 통해 API에 액세스할 수 있습니다.

capacityAssignmentProgress

CapacityAssignmentProgress

작업 영역의 용량 할당 진행률 상태입니다.

capacityId

string (uuid)

작업 영역이 할당된 용량의 ID입니다.

capacityRegion

CapacityRegion

이 작업 영역과 연결된 용량의 영역입니다.

description

string

작업 영역 설명입니다.

displayName

string

작업 영역 표시 이름입니다.

domainId

string (uuid)

작업 영역이 할당된 도메인의 ID입니다.

id

string (uuid)

작업 영역 ID입니다.

oneLakeEndpoints

OneLakeEndpoints

이 작업 영역과 연결된 OneLake API 엔드포인트입니다.

type

WorkspaceType

작업 영역 형식입니다.

workspaceIdentity

WorkspaceIdentity

작업 영역 ID입니다.

WorkspaceType

작업 영역 형식입니다. 추가 작업 영역 형식은 시간이 지남에 따라 추가될 수 있습니다.

Description
Personal

사용자 항목을 관리하는 데 사용되는 내 폴더 또는 내 작업 영역입니다.

Workspace

패브릭 항목을 관리하는 데 사용되는 작업 영역입니다.

AdminWorkspace

관리자 모니터링 작업 영역. 감사 보고서, 사용 현황 및 채택 보고서와 같은 관리자 보고서를 포함합니다.